For entry-level candidates, CompTIA Security+ and EC-Council CEH (Certified Ethical Hacker) are the most searched and employer-recognised options. Both require no prior experience and can lead to SOC analyst or junior security analyst roles starting around £40,000+.
Choose CEH (by EC-Council) for quicker market entry and foundational penetration testing knowledge.
Choose Offensive Security OSCP (OffSec Certified Professional) for advanced red team roles. OSCP is often preferred by large consultancies such as Deloitte and major banking institutions.
The intensive 5-day bootcamps: £1,500–£5,000. Part-time programmes (3–6 months): £800–£2,000. However Costs vary depending on certification, lab access, and exam vouchers.
Duration depends on study mode (full-time, part-time, or self-paced).
Yes. Employers increasingly prioritise certifications such as CompTIA, CEH, and CREST pathways over formal degrees. Apprenticeships and practical certifications are sufficient for SOC analyst and junior penetration tester roles.
